Analyst Views & Fundamentals
Boston Scientific has drawn a diverse set of analyst opinions in the past 20 days. The simple average rating score is 4.29, while the historical performance-weighted rating is 2.45. This wide discrepancy suggests a lack of consensus among analysts.
Rating distribution:
- Strong Buy: 3
- Buy: 2
- Neutral: 1
- Sell: 0
This mixed outlook contrasts with the 2.38% rise in the stock price, indicating a potential misalignment between market sentiment and analyst expectations.

Money-Flow Trends
Despite the recent price rise, large institutional flows are showing strength. The block inflow ratio stands at 50.72%, with extra-large investors showing a positive trend (51.49%). Retail flows are more mixed: small investors are net outflowing (48.60%), while medium and large investors are slightly in favor (48.95% and 49.28%, respectively).
With an overall inflow ratio of 50.35%, the stock is showing modest institutional confidence, though it’s unclear if this will translate into sustained price momentum.
